Completion of the Security Purchase Plan
Abacus Property Group (ASX:ABP) ( Abacus ) confirms the completion of the non-underwritten security purchase plan ( SPP ), which closed at 5.00pm (AEST) on Thursday, 14 April 2022. The SPP was announced to the Australian Securities Exchange on Thursday, 17 March 2022. This follows Abacus’ $200 million institutional placement (“ Institutional Placement ”) which was successfully completed on 23 March 2022.
A total of $3.3 million was raised under the SPP, with approximately 1.0 million new stapled securities expected to be issued to participating eligible Abacus securityholders[1] on Tuesday, 26 April 2022 at an issue price of $3.38 per stapled security, being the same price paid by institutional investors under the Institutional Placement.
New stapled securities issued under the SPP will rank equally with existing stapled securities from the date of issue.
Holding statements are expected to be issued to eligible Abacus securityholders on Wednesday, 27 April 2022. The trading of the new stapled securities issued under the SPP is also expected to commence on Wednesday, 27 April 2022.
